Job Title: Onsite Health & Wellness Coach – Full-Time (40 hours/week)
Location: Onsite at various client locations in Niagara County, NY
Overview:
Ramp Health is seeking a full-time Onsite Health & Wellness Coach to join our growing team and deliver high-impact wellbeing, injury prevention, and GLP-1 support services . This coach will work directly with employees to foster healthier lifestyles, prevent chronic disease, and support individuals navigating GLP-1 medications as part of their weight management or diabetes care plan.
This is a dynamic, relationship-based role requiring strong coaching skills, health education knowledge, and a high level of onsite visibility and engagement.
Develop and lead onsite wellness programs focused on physical activity, stress management, healthy eating, and chronic disease prevention.
Facilitate group sessions including stretch & flex programs, lunch-and-learns, and safety talks.
Conduct biometric screenings (e.g., blood pressure, body composition) and coach employees around their results.
Provide individual coaching to employees across various health topics, with an emphasis on GLP-1 education and lifestyle support .
Help employees understand and manage lifestyle behaviors that complement GLP-1 medications (e.g., nutrition, movement, emotional eating, and goal-setting).
Track progress and follow up regularly to encourage sustainable behavior change.
Maintain high visibility onsite with proactive rounds to engage employees and build relationships.
Accurately document all coaching interactions and event participation while ensuring employee privacy.
Collaborate with client stakeholders (HR, Safety, Benefits) and internal Ramp Health partners.
Attend meetings, trainings, and maintain compliance with protocols and documentation.
Bachelor’s Degree in health sciences, nutrition, public health, exercise science, or a related field.
Strong background in lifestyle health coaching.
Confident in leading groups and engaging employees in-person.
Effective time management and ability to work independently.
2+ years of experience in health and wellness coaching, fitness, nutrition, or behavior change.
Familiarity with GLP-1 medications and weight management strategies.
Skilled in motivational interviewing and behavior change frameworks (e.g., Stages of Change).
Experience with EMR systems and basic health assessments (e.g., manual blood pressure).
